Handling and Recording Information Level 1
The Handling and Recording Information Level 1 course is designed to help healthcare support workers and adult social care workers understand the principles of handling and recording information. The 1.5-hour course aims to help learners understand the importance of confidentiality, data protection, and maintaining accurate records in a healthcare or social care setting.
Successful completion of the course will result in the issuance of a certificate that is valid for three years.
Learning Objectives
- Be able to explain the agreed ways of working when handling information
- Be able to explain the legislation regarding the safe handling of information
- Be able to describe the secure systems for handling information
- Be able to explain how to maintain records
- Be able to explain when and how to report when agreed ways of working have not been followed
